arbitro Posted March 18, 2017 Posted March 18, 2017 Disappointing to drop points right at the death but there is still a long way to go with plenty of points to play for. For the first time in his fledgling career with us I thought Mowbray weakened us with his changes. I thought Bennett was really good on the right and was diligent with his defensive duties. For all Mahoney's promise he is defensively naive and allowed the full back too much room in our half. Similarly Gallagher was naive on two key occasions. I thought Lowe was once again really good with lots of other sterling performances from Rogers players. From a neutral perspective it must have been great to watch but our disappointment is tangible. Listening to Mowbray's interview he clearly thought we could get another goal and I think that's why he changed and stayed offensive rather than shoring us up with Akpan.
